Thanks for your feedback, @SP1568.

Your Charge 5 is constantly counting your steps when worn. You might want to try a clock face that will display your daily activities alongside with the current time. Some of those allow you to cycle through those activities by simply tapping, including your steps.
If you want your device to track any type of walking exercise, you can have it do so automatically or manually to add the ability of recording GPS data throughout that exercise. During that workout your device can always display your steps when woke up. Please have a look here to get more insights:

On my charge 5 if I tap the screen it will cycle through the different metrics. Like you I am mostly interested in steps so I just leave it on the steps metric and it stays there until I tap through to see something else.
